Based on the overwhelming fan consensus, Stoposto was the clear winner. Viewers almost universally condemned the judges' official decision, citing Stoposto's superior wordplay, creative schemes (like his Pokemon angle), and Stex's choke in the third round. The fan sentiment points to a decisive 'robbery' in favor of Stoposto.

Round-by-Round
Rd 1StopostoFans heavily favored Stoposto in the first round, celebrating his intricate Pokemon scheme and clever wordplay. Stex's approach was seen as more basic in comparison.
Rd 2StopostoStoposto continued to build momentum in the second, with fans again praising his creative angles and delivery. The sentiment was that he clearly out-barred Stex in this round as well.
Rd 3StexThis was the most contentious round. While many fans point out that Stex choked, some felt Stoposto's aggressive approach and repeated angles about teeth fell flat. Stex edged this round for some viewers despite the stumble, though many still gave it to Stoposto.
Analysis

This clash between Stoposto and Stex has gone down in Rap Skillz history not for the bars, but for the verdict. Stoposto entered the ring with a pen full of creative wordplay and elaborate schemes, most notably a crowd-pleasing Pokemon angle that showcased his unique style. Stex countered with a more direct, straightforward approach, but his material was widely seen by the online audience as cliché and simplistic.

The battle reached a fever pitch of controversy following the judges' decision. Despite a clear choke from Stex in the final round and what fans perceived as a dominant 2-1 or even 3-0 performance from Stoposto, the judges awarded the victory to Stex. The online reaction was immediate and unified, with viewers flooding the comments to decry the 'robbery' and question the judges' credibility.

The event became a defining moment in Stoposto's early career, casting him as a fan-favorite underdog repeatedly denied his rightful wins by questionable judging.
